Summary
If you make $4,759,899 a year living in the region of Quebec, Canada, you will be taxed $2,512,472. That means that your net pay will be $2,247,427 per year, or $187,286 per month. Your average tax rate is 52.8% and your marginal tax rate is 53.3%. This marginal tax rate means that your immediate additional income will be taxed at this rate. For instance, an increase of $100 in your salary will be taxed $53.31, hence, your net pay will only increase by $46.69.
Bonus Example
A $1,000 bonus will generate an extra $467 of net incomes. A $5,000 bonus will generate an extra $2,335 of net incomes.
